James Laird ea5d1f4325 [svn-r11514] Purpose:
Bug fix

Description:
Fixed config file for apple powerpcs.  Should detect xlf more
often (though not infallibly).
Should disable shared libraries when xlf is being used.

Solution:
Since neither xlf nor f95 have "version" options (which could
be used to identify which compiler is being used), the config
file checks if the fortran compiler is named 'xlf' (or /path/xlf).
If not, it assumes the compiler must be f95.
xlf is still the default if no compiler is named at all.

# -*- shell-script -*-
# This file is part of the HDF5 build script. It is processed shortly
# after configure starts and defines, among other things, flags for
# the various compile modes.
#
# See BlankForm in this directory for details.
# The default compiler is `gcc'
if test "X-" = "X-$CC"; then
CC=gcc
CC_BASENAME=gcc
fi
# Figure out compiler flags
. $srcdir/config/gnu-flags
# The default Fortran 90 compiler
if test "X-" = "X-$FC"; then
# Assume Absoft compiler
FC=xlf
FC_BASENAME=xlf
else
# Neither xlf nor f95 have a working "version" command.
# If FC is set, try to guess which one is being used by examining
# the last element in the path to the compiler.
TEMP_BASENAME=`basename $FC`
if test "xlf" = "${TEMP_BASENAME}"; then
FC_BASENAME=xlf
else
FC_BASENAME=f95
fi
fi
case $FC_BASENAME in
xlf)
F9XSUFFIXFLAG="-qsuffix=f=f90 -qfree=f90"
FCFLAGS="$FCFLAGS -static -O ${F9XSUFFIXFLAG} -qmoddir=./ "
FSEARCH_DIRS="-I./ -I../src"
DEBUG_FCFLAGS="-g"
PROD_FCFLAGS="-O"
PROFILE_FCFLAGS="-g"
f9x_flags_set=yes
;;
f95)
F9XSUFFIXFLAG=""
# We force compiler to use upper case for external names
# (just in case since this should be a default EIP)
FCFLAGS="$FCFLAGS -YEXT_NAMES=UCS"
FSEARCH_DIRS=""
DEBUG_FCFLAGS="-g"
PROD_FCFLAGS="-O"
PROFILE_FCFLAGS="-g -pg"
f9x_flags_set=yes
# f95 doesn't support shared libraries
echo ' warning: shared libraries are not supported for f95!'
echo ' disabling shared libraries'
enable_shared="no"
;;
esac
